All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Broomstick Hall Road area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 74 local areas in Waltham Abbey North , and the 53rd lowest crime rate of 376 local areas in Epping Forest .
Neighbouring streets tend to have noticeably higher crime levels than this postcode. Crime here is lower than the average for the surrounding output areas.
The overall crime rate in the area around Broomstick Hall Road (EN9 1LN) in the last 12 months was 21.8 per 1,000 residents and was 73.0% lower than the Waltham Abbey North average (80.9 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Vehicle crime with 2 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Violence and sexual offences ( -66.7%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 1 (≈ 3.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-66.7%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-64.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Broomstick Hall Road (EN9 1LN), the main crime hotspot is near The Gladeway. Police recorded 27 crimes here, including 18 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
